Reds OF Dunn ejected for arguing balls and strikes

Aug 9, 2007 - 7:39 PM CINCINNATI (Ticker) -- Cincinnati Reds slugger Adam Dunn was ejected from Thursday's game against the Los Angeles Dodgers for arguing balls and strikes.

Dunn was ejected in the ninth inning by plate umpire Paul Emmel after striking out looking on a 2-2 pitch. Dunn, who was batting as a pinch hitter, thought that the pitch was low and immediately began arguing with Emmel.
